President Kennedy's Foreword to Special Counsel Theodore Sorensen's book, Decision-Making in the White House, is published.
In a meeting in the White House Cabinet Room President Kennedy reads a statement on the government's manpower utilization program.
President Kennedy meets with a group of civic leaders from the city of Birmingham, Alabama.
President Kennedy meets with a group of clergy from the city of Birmingham, Alabama.
President Kennedy meets with Italian Foreign Minister Attilio Piccioni. They issue a joint statement following their discussions in which they reaffirm "their mutual strong commitment to the related goals of a united and democratic Europe and Atlantic solidarity."
President Kennedy assigns the highest national priority to Project FOUR LEAVES to develop and produce a military communications system.
President Kennedy signs into law a bill (S330) designating state agencies to work with the Veterans' Administration in approving educational courses for war orphans. (PL88-126).
President Kennedy signs into law a bill (S1952) extending the terms for housing for essential civilian personnel of the armed forces from October 1, 1963 to October 1, 1965. (PL88-127).
President Kennedy signs into law a bill (HR5781) to reclassify registered nurses in the Merchant Marine as staff officers rather than surgeons or pursers. (PL88-128).
